Understanding the meaning of WBU


It is not very difficult to understand the meaning of WBU, as this term simply stands for ‘What about you?’. If you are interested in learning more about someone or simply interested in learning more about their feelings, then this is the abbreviation that you can use. You can also use the abbreviation to learn about the likes and dislikes of a person in a conversation.
